Output 0374a19dcf5bb1e525b44bea3c971c2ee88a70a29f80723624623cc360659519:0

value
640826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2375f28601440cb556f218cb9178cd6cc45530aa OP_EQUAL
address
34vWsPDbRs4Q3giX24VitwHb9vJghFVoc2
transaction
0374a19dcf5bb1e525b44bea3c971c2ee88a70a29f80723624623cc360659519
confirmations
79997
spent
true